華為云代理商:bp神經(jīng)網(wǎng)絡(luò)預(yù)測人口程序
引言
華為云作為全球領(lǐng)先的云服務(wù)提供商,提供了多種服務(wù)器產(chǎn)品,為用戶提供了強大的計算和存儲能力。本文將介紹如何使用華為云服務(wù)器產(chǎn)品構(gòu)建一個基于BP神經(jīng)網(wǎng)絡(luò)的人口預(yù)測程序。
背景
人口預(yù)測對于城市規(guī)劃、社會發(fā)展等方面具有重要意義。傳統(tǒng)的人口預(yù)測方法往往依賴于統(tǒng)計學(xué)模型和歷史數(shù)據(jù)的分析,但這些方法在處理非線性關(guān)系和復(fù)雜數(shù)據(jù)時存在一定的局限性。而BP神經(jīng)網(wǎng)絡(luò)作為一種非線性模型,可以通過訓(xùn)練大量的樣本數(shù)據(jù)進行學(xué)習(xí),從而更好地預(yù)測人口變化。
使用華為云服務(wù)器產(chǎn)品搭建BP神經(jīng)網(wǎng)絡(luò)
華為云服務(wù)器產(chǎn)品提供了豐富的計算資源和強大的GPU加速能力,非常適合用于訓(xùn)練和運行BP神經(jīng)網(wǎng)絡(luò)。以下是使用華為云服務(wù)器產(chǎn)品搭建BP神經(jīng)網(wǎng)絡(luò)的步驟:
- 選擇合適的服務(wù)器規(guī)格:根據(jù)實際需求選擇適合的服務(wù)器規(guī)格,確保能夠提供足夠的計算和存儲資源。
- 安裝操作系統(tǒng):在服務(wù)器上安裝適當?shù)牟僮飨到y(tǒng),例如Ubuntu。
- 安裝深度學(xué)習(xí)框架:使用pip等工具安裝深度學(xué)習(xí)框架,如TensorFlow或PyTorch。
- 準備訓(xùn)練數(shù)據(jù):收集和整理需要的訓(xùn)練數(shù)據(jù),并進行數(shù)據(jù)預(yù)處理,如歸一化和標準化。
- 構(gòu)建神經(jīng)網(wǎng)絡(luò)模型:使用深度學(xué)習(xí)框架構(gòu)建BP神經(jīng)網(wǎng)絡(luò)模型,包括輸入層、隱藏層和輸出層,并設(shè)置相應(yīng)的參數(shù)。
- 訓(xùn)練網(wǎng)絡(luò)模型:使用訓(xùn)練數(shù)據(jù)對神經(jīng)網(wǎng)絡(luò)模型進行訓(xùn)練,通過反向傳播算法逐步調(diào)整權(quán)重和偏置值,直到模型收斂。
- 驗證和調(diào)優(yōu):使用驗證數(shù)據(jù)評估模型的性能,并根據(jù)需要對模型進行調(diào)優(yōu)。
- 部署和預(yù)測:將訓(xùn)練好的模型部署到華為云服務(wù)器上,通過輸入新的數(shù)據(jù),進行人口預(yù)測。
華為云服務(wù)器產(chǎn)品的優(yōu)勢
使用華為云服務(wù)器產(chǎn)品搭建BP神經(jīng)網(wǎng)絡(luò)有以下優(yōu)勢:
- 高性能計算:華為云服務(wù)器產(chǎn)品提供了強大的計算能力,可以高效地進行神經(jīng)網(wǎng)絡(luò)的訓(xùn)練和預(yù)測。
- 靈活擴展:華為云服務(wù)器產(chǎn)品支持按需調(diào)整計算資源,可以根據(jù)實際需求靈活擴展或縮減服務(wù)器規(guī)模。
- 穩(wěn)定可靠:華為云服務(wù)器產(chǎn)品采用可靠的硬件設(shè)備和全冗余的網(wǎng)絡(luò)架構(gòu),確保服務(wù)的穩(wěn)定性和可靠性。
- 安全保障:華為云服務(wù)器產(chǎn)品提供了多層次的安全保障機制,如網(wǎng)絡(luò)隔離、身份認證和數(shù)據(jù)加密,保護用戶數(shù)據(jù)的安全。
總結(jié)
通過使用華為云服務(wù)器產(chǎn)品搭建BP神經(jīng)網(wǎng)絡(luò),我們可以更好地預(yù)測人口變化,并在城市規(guī)劃和社會發(fā)展方面提供支持。華為云服務(wù)器產(chǎn)品的強大計算和存儲能力,以及靈活擴展和高可靠性的特點,為構(gòu)建和部署人口預(yù)測程序提供了良好的基礎(chǔ)。